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

find a new home for all repos #21

Open
kennethreitz opened this issue Jul 17, 2019 · 125 comments
Open

find a new home for all repos #21

kennethreitz opened this issue Jul 17, 2019 · 125 comments

Comments

@kennethreitz
Copy link
Contributor

kennethreitz commented Jul 17, 2019

In the spirit of transparency, I'd like to (publicly) find a new home for my repositories. I want to be able to still make contributions to them, but no longer be considered the "owner" or "arbiter" or "BDFL" of these repositories.

Some notable repos:

tl;dr: all repositories under the 'not-kennethreitz' org on github (https://github.com/not-kennethreitz) are effectively 'up for grabs'.

Considerations for maintainer selection:

  1. I will select you (or your organization) to maintain the project if you have a standing history of contributing to open source software, show enthusiasm / meager eagerness to learn, or have an interest in keeping the given project alive.
  2. Some projects have domains associated with them. These are included in the transfer.
  3. I am currently looking for a job ([email protected]!), and my operating funds are very low. Therefore, if you or your organization are open to the idea of monetary exchange for ownership of a repo / pypi project, please email me. I am considering this an unlikely and rare situation. Only serious offers will be considered, and money won't influence maintainer-ship decisions.

As these are now community projects, I want the future of these projects to be influenced by the community — so please say something if you feel strongly about the future of any of these projects.

Many thanks,
Kenneth Reitz


Process

  1. Be interested in maintaining a repository.
  2. Leave a comment on this issue, stating your intentions.
  3. (optional) email [email protected] with any additional information required.
@mitsuhiko
Copy link

dibs on requests 🤔

@kennethreitz
Copy link
Contributor Author

@mitsuhiko that'd be an interesting outcome :)

In all seriousness, are you still interested in the Python community? I haven't talked to you in a while. If you want it, it's yours to take care of. But, it's a large burden to bear. Perhaps the modern rendition of Pocoo would be able to handle it?

@oldani
Copy link
Member

oldani commented Jul 17, 2019

I can help to take care of requests-html, I follow you in contributions to that projects and would like to keep improving it once async/requests library support is defined.

@kennethreitz
Copy link
Contributor Author

PyTheory is going to @Zelgius. He'll take good care of it.

@kennethreitz
Copy link
Contributor Author

Spread the stars outwards! 🌟

@kennethreitz
Copy link
Contributor Author

@oldani excellent. Many thanks. I'll wait to see if anyone else is interested in Requests-HTML before initiating the transfer.

@dcramer
Copy link

dcramer commented Jul 17, 2019

If @BYK is willing Sentry can offer management of requests-related repositories. He's the first member of our open source team here, which will certainly be growing over time. We'd leave core contributions and management up to the community, but we'd help maintain the larger organizational aspects (such as CoC, any financial concerns).

@kennethreitz
Copy link
Contributor Author

@dcramer fantastic news. Can you send an intro email to [email protected]?

@kennethreitz
Copy link
Contributor Author

@oldani you must delete your fork in order for me to transfer to you.

@navdeep-G
Copy link
Member

What is a good one for me to get involved with @kenneth-reitz ?

@kennethreitz
Copy link
Contributor Author

@navdeep-G setup.py is a good one.

@kennethreitz
Copy link
Contributor Author

mead is being taken over by @abdounasser202

@navdeep-G
Copy link
Member

@kenneth-reitz Thx, I guess I call "dibs" on that one?

@kennethreitz
Copy link
Contributor Author

@navdeep-G transfer initiated! ✨ 🍰 ✨ enjoy the github stars!!

@kennethreitz
Copy link
Contributor Author

@taoufik07 is taking over responder!

@kobayashi
Copy link
Member

Can I have a chance to involve more to any repo @kenneth-reitz ?

@kennethreitz
Copy link
Contributor Author

Can you explain what you mean in more detail, @kobayashi?

@oldani
Copy link
Member

oldani commented Jul 17, 2019

@oldani you must delete your fork in order for me to transfer to you.

Done and many thanks for creating the package initially, I will keep it great for sure:)

@tomchristie
Copy link

Yo. The python-http organization would also be a excellent place for requests to land up. I can put together a proper proposal about how we'd plan to tackle funding, maintainance etc.

I'd really like to deal with requests3, since that's pretty much what I've been working towards with http3 anyways.

@abdounasser202
Copy link

mead is being taken over by @abdounasser202

I deleted the forked mead repo. Now i'm waiting for transfer

@kobayashi
Copy link
Member

kobayashi commented Jul 17, 2019

Can you explain what you mean in more detail, @kobayashi?

I mean I do want to take care of one of not-kennethreitz. Is there chance to do that? All of them are great! @kennethreitz

@vinayak-mehta
Copy link

I can look over tablib! camelot's export API was inspired from tablib :) Would love to integrate tablib more closely with camelot to support more export formats!

@ewdurbin
Copy link

Hello @kennethreitz! Given the cumulative impact that these projects have on the Python ecosystem at large, the Python Software Foundation would like to offer to accept transfers of these repositories into the @psf GitHub organization.

This organization was recently acquired by the Python Software Foundation and intended to provide administrative backstopping for projects in the ecosystem; existing maintainers of various projects will remain and the PSF staff will be available to manage repositories and teams as necessary.

We are working to finalize a few things but could be ready as soon as early next week. Thoughts?

@kennethreitz
Copy link
Contributor Author

@ewdurbin sold :)

@taoufik07
Copy link
Member

I really would like to see @tomchristie taking the reins of requests3 either under encode or the psf, regarding requests I think many cool orgs like the psf, encode or pocoo can provide the long term support and handle the burden !

and I support @ewdurbin proposition !

@atugushev
Copy link

Maybe https://jazzband.co/ ?

/cc @jezdez

@madsmtm
Copy link

madsmtm commented Jul 17, 2019

Hi @ewdurbin. Since @python's recent acquirement of black, and the fact that a lot of other core community projects exist in that organisation, it'd be nice if you, or someone else, could elaborate on the difference between that and the new @psf organisation?

Sorry to bother if you were already planning on doing so 😉

@ewdurbin
Copy link

@madsmtm that's an excellent point! Indeed black moved to /python recently and was actually the impetus for the creation of the /psf namespace. The /psf organization is intended to support broader Python ecosystem interests that don't relate to the core language itself. Overtime we'll be moving many repos out of /python into /psf (for community projects) and /pyfound (for internal PSF concerns) to better namespace our GitHub presence.

@navdeep-G
Copy link
Member

Assuming these are the remaining up for grab repos? https://github.com/not-kennethreitz?utf8=%E2%9C%93&q=&type=source&language= @kennethreitz

@sentriz
Copy link

sentriz commented Jul 19, 2019

thank you kindly Kenneth :) I won't do you dirty

@navdeep-G
Copy link
Member

@kennethreitz any chance for https://github.com/not-kennethreitz/samplemod?

@navdeep-G
Copy link
Member

Thx for the transfer of samplemod @kennethreitz ! However, the link indicates that it has expired. Can you try again?

@kennethreitz
Copy link
Contributor Author

@navdeep-G try again :)

@navdeep-G
Copy link
Member

navdeep-G commented Jul 19, 2019

@kennethreitz Any chance for these? https://github.com/not-kennethreitz/showme, https://github.com/not-kennethreitz/eng_join, https://github.com/not-kennethreitz/spark.py, and https://github.com/not-kennethreitz/flask-googlefed? These all seem very interesting to me.

@BlitzKraft
Copy link

@kennethreitz Done. Deleted my fork of saythanks.io.

@inishchith
Copy link

inishchith commented Jul 20, 2019

@kennethreitz I am interested in taking over https://github.com/not-kennethreitz/em-keyboard and https://github.com/not-kennethreitz/autoenv. (I see they're archived, but I feel improvements can be made).

@jezdez
Copy link

jezdez commented Jul 23, 2019

Maybe jazzband.co ?

Hey there, Jazzband would surely be a possible place to transfer projects to, assuming the project in question follows the Jazzband guidelines. I'm happy to answer if specific projects are a good fit based on my experience of the past ~35 projects. Feel free to open a ticket so all Jazzband members can chime in if they want.

@hbg
Copy link

hbg commented Jul 25, 2019

@kennethreitz we need this to happen 😜

@sadikkuzu sadikkuzu pinned this issue Jul 27, 2019
@hearot
Copy link

hearot commented Jul 27, 2019

Are there any other repos that I could maintain?

@josegonzalez
Copy link

If PSF isn't willing or available for it, I would be happy to take the records project. I use it in some side projects and would love to be able to continue its development.

@ghost
Copy link

ghost commented Aug 1, 2019

I would like to request for the following repos in the @not-kennethreitz organization:

  1. pipenvlib
  2. hypermark
  3. markdownplease.com
  4. typy.io
  5. pysoundcloud

(Ranked by preference)

If any of these repos would be transferred to my account, I would certainly be infinitely thankful 👍 👍 👍

Thanks!!!

@kennethreitz

@hbg
Copy link

hbg commented Aug 2, 2019

@greyli
Copy link

greyli commented Aug 2, 2019

@kennethreitz I would like to take flask-sslify, since it's unmaintained and doesn't support Flask app factory, I'm willing to make it live. Thanks!

@Zenith00
Copy link

Zenith00 commented Aug 6, 2019

@kennethreitz any chance for genome? :D

10/10 would spend $5 and host a Promethease report of kenneth reitz's DNA

@josegonzalez
Copy link

Re-requesting records be transferred to me :)

@frostming
Copy link

Just found another project that is not listed above. I would like to request for the ownership of https://pypi.org/project/pytest-pypi/, which doesn't have a GH repo.

@BlitzKraft
Copy link

@kennethreitz I was transferred the ownership of saythanks.io; I would like to have the domain and hosting active. How should we handle this? I am willing to contribute to the operating costs.

@westurner
Copy link

westurner commented Jan 11, 2020 via email

@kennethreitz
Copy link
Contributor Author

@westurner interesting question. It's pretty far along (it works, with httpx as the underlying transport library). It just needs a lot of polish.

@bisguzar
Copy link
Member

bisguzar commented Jan 11, 2020

@kennethreitz I'm maintaining your twitter-scraper project but I don't have permissions to push new versions to PyPI. check out bisguzar/twitter-scraper#81 please

@ghost
Copy link

ghost commented Jan 12, 2020

Re-requesting hypermark be transferred to me 👍

@kennethreitz
Copy link
Contributor Author

@bisguzar this should be resolved now.

@kennethreitz
Copy link
Contributor Author

@ryanccn initiated

@ghost
Copy link

ghost commented Jan 16, 2020

@kennethreitz
Can I have typy.io too?
It's unmaintained (archived) and I would like to remake it and improve it
Thanks!

@ghost
Copy link

ghost commented Jan 17, 2020

@ryanccn initiated

@kennethreitz

I don't have permissions to push new versions to PyPI.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ests